Score 94/100 · Drink 2024-2033, Josh Raynolds, May 2022

Saturated magenta. An array of red/blue fruit preserves, floral and spice qualities are displayed on the deeply perfumed nose, along with suggestions of cola, mocha and smoky minerals. Chewy and focused on entry, offering kirsch, boysenberry, spicecake and mocha flavors that smooth out and deepen with aeration. Fine-grained tannins emerge steadily through a long, energetic finish that leaves bitter cherry and candied rose notes behind.

Score 94/100 · Drink 2021-2032, Jeb Dunnuck, Jul 2021

The 2019 Pinot Noir Garys' Vineyard gives up slightly more savory, earthy nuances in its ripe red and black fruits as well as scorched earth, toasted Asian spices, and orange zest aroma and flavors. Rich, medium to full-bodied, and concentrated, it has ripe, notable tannins, good freshness and purity, and a great finish. It will keep for over a decade.
